Gatecrasher adds Simon Cruthers and Andrew Davey to senior staff line-up

SimonCruthers.jpgAndrewDavey.jpgGatecrasher has made two significant senior appointments in the past fortnight.

Simon Cruthers (far left) will be filling the newly created role of Digital Director and Andy Davey (near left) joinsas Strategic Planner.

Cruthers has twelve years’ experience across a range of digital roles in both Perth and Sydney. While at BMF, he led teams working on integrated campaigns for brands such as Schweppes, Commonwealth Bank, Weight Watchers, the Australian Government, National Foods and Foxtel. More recently, Simon worked at Holler Sydney, where he was responsible for the digital marketing of a number of Lion-Nathan and ReckittBenckiser brands, delivering strategy, websites, email marketing, mobile applications and social media campaigns.

Davey has over ten years experience in Marketing, having worked in a range of agencies in the UK, France and Australia as a business developer and strategic planner. In London he worked as a planner and also external consultant for a range of agencies from advertising to integrated and most recently for one of the UK’s leading Experiential/Social Media agency. He has worked with brands such Qantas, American Airlines, Reebok, Heineken, Marks & Spencer, Panasonic and Sony.

“We’ve redefined recently and these two key appointments are the perfect kickstart to 2013”, said Gatecrasher MD, Tony Scampoli.
